Maudry Laurent-Rolle is a scholar working on Infectious Diseases, Immunology and Public Health, Environmental and Occupational Health. According to data from OpenAlex, Maudry Laurent-Rolle has authored 26 papers receiving a total of 2.4k indexed citations (citations by other indexed papers that have themselves been cited), including 18 papers in Infectious Diseases, 14 papers in Immunology and 13 papers in Public Health, Environmental and Occupational Health. Recurrent topics in Maudry Laurent-Rolle's work include interferon and immune responses (13 papers), Viral Infections and Vectors (13 papers) and Mosquito-borne diseases and control (13 papers). Maudry Laurent-Rolle is often cited by papers focused on interferon and immune responses (13 papers), Viral Infections and Vectors (13 papers) and Mosquito-borne diseases and control (13 papers). Maudry Laurent-Rolle collaborates with scholars based in United States, Italy and Austria. Maudry Laurent-Rolle's co-authors include Adolfo Garcı́a-Sastre, Jorge L. Muñoz‐Jordán, Joseph Ashour, Gilma Sánchez-Burgos, Pei‐Yong Shi, Juliet Morrison, Luis Martínez‐Sobrido, W. Ian Lipkin, Giuseppe Pisanelli and Jack Chun-Chieh Hsu and has published in prestigious journals such as Proceedings of the National Academy of Sciences, SHILAP Revista de lepidopterología and Blood.
